Liberation Daily: Import and export growth in the Yangtze River Delta for 15 consecutive months
According to CCTV News Network, as one of the regions with the most active economic development and the highest degree of openness in China, the import and export scale of the Yangtze River Delta in the first five months of this year hit a record high in the same period, maintaining growth for 15 consecutive months, demonstrating the strong resilience and vitality of China's economy.
According to customs statistics, the total import and export value of the Yangtze River Delta region reached 7.82 trillion yuan in the first five months of this year, a year-on-year increase of 16.2%, setting a new historical high for the same period and accounting for 37.8% of the country's total import and export value. Among them, exports amounted to 4.92 trillion yuan, accounting for 41.3% of the total national exports. The export of high-end manufacturing products such as ships, integrated circuits, and robots has achieved double-digit high-speed growth.
In the first five months, imports amounted to 2.9 trillion yuan. The demand for raw materials and high-end components required for industrial production continues to increase, supporting the stable production of advanced manufacturing industries in the region.
The vitality of foreign trade entities continues to be released. Private enterprises imported and exported 4.22 trillion yuan in the first five months, accounting for 54% of the total foreign trade value of the Yangtze River Delta.
In addition, in the first five months, the import and export of the Yangtze River Delta region to countries jointly building the "the Belt and Road" increased by 17.5% year on year; Imports and exports to emerging markets such as ASEAN, Latin America, and Africa increased by 25.5%, 9.3%, and 14% respectively. The resilience of foreign trade development continues to strengthen.
